This Daytona, #15673, will go under the hammer at RM Sotheby’s in Milan in 2025, with an expected price of 500,000 to 700,000 euros. The information available is sparse: «Completed on 30 March 1972, this European-specification Daytona Berlinetta was delivered new to Auto Becker Dusseldorf in Rosso Chiaro over black Connolly leather—the same colour combination it wears today. One of only 1,105 left-hand-drive examples built, chassis number 15673 is equipped with a staggered set of centre-lock Cromodora wheels and a dashboard-integrated air conditioning system that is believed to have been installed very early in its life. By 15 May 1972, Auto Becker had sold the car to its first owner, who registered it in Holzminden in Germany as “HOL-DK 34”. The next year, the car was exported to Sweden with its second owner Leif Walhstrom. While with Wahlstrom and subsequent Swedish enthusiast owners through to June 2005, chassis 15673 was registered as “HGP 565”. In late-2005, this Daytona was purchased from Sweden by a Ferrari dealership in Kassel and then successfully submitted for Ferrari Classiche certification. Under current French ownership for the past two years, this Daytona has been furnished with over €8,000 of servicing by Garage Milliancourt, a marque specialist located in Tournon. Notably, the consignor specified a touring focus on reliability, so Milliancourt overhauled the car’s six Weber carburettors and further addressed the engine’s fuel system». Das können wir besser.
